Feedback from practice assessments plays a crucial role in guiding students' study efforts, particularly in preparing for RSI Phase 9. One of the key aspects of this feedback is its ability to highlight specific topics for targeted revision. By identifying areas where a student may have struggled or performed poorly, this feedback enables the learner to focus their review on those particular subjects or skills that need improvement.

This targeted approach to studying is much more efficient than a general review of all material, as it allows students to concentrate their efforts on the concepts that are most challenging for them. As a result, students can develop a deeper understanding and mastery of the necessary content, ultimately leading to improved performance in assessments. By addressing specific weaknesses head-on, learners can enhance their confidence and competence in the material covered in the RSI Phase 9 curriculum.
